在Linux/macOS中,可以编辑~/.bashrc或~/.bash_profile文件 新建JAVA_OPTS 变量 点击系统环境变量中的“新建”按钮 变量名:JAVA_OPTS 变量值:-Dfile.encoding=utf-8 设置变量值为“-Dfile.encoding=utf-8” 在新建的JAVA_OPTS变量中填入以下值: JAVA_OPTS=-Dfile.encoding=utf-8 1. 通过以上步骤,你就成功实现了“JAVA_OPTS 配置utf8”。这样配置后,启动Java...
#!/bin/bash# 这是一个启动 Java 服务的脚本# 修改 JVM 启动参数,设置字符集为 UTF-8JAVA_OPTS="-Dfile.encoding=UTF-8"# 启动 Java 应用java$JAVA_OPTS-jaryour-app.jar 1. 2. 3. 4. 5. 6. 7. 8. 上面的脚本中,-Dfile.encoding=UTF-8是设置应用运行时使用 UTF-8 字符集。-jar your-app.j...
:设置JVM以utf-8格式解析class文件 set"JAVA_OPTS=%JAVA_OPTS% -Dfile.encoding=UTF-8" 重新启动tomcat即可。 注意:如果你像上面那样修改成utf-8后,重启后的tomcat,日志肯定乱码。 因为Tomact日志字符集采用的是gbk,java强制将gbk转换成utf-8后,造成乱码是自然的事情了。 位置:{TOMCAT_HOME}/conf/logging.prope...
JAVA_OPTS='-Xms128m -Xmx640m -XX:MaxPermSize=128m -Dfile.encoding=utf-8' -Xms128m 定义Tomcat至少使用128m物理内存$ Z) r: T5 b% }: p8 ?/ c( [ -Xmx640m 定义Tomcat最多使用640m物理内存: k1 W$ q6 p8 J% |8 W' y) ~ -XX:MaxPermSize=128m 如果JIRA与Conflence集成,最好加上这个...
在Linux 环境中,可以通过以下方式配置JAVA_OPTS: 通过Shell 脚本配置 代码语言:txt 复制 #!/bin/bash # 设置 JAVA_OPTS export JAVA_OPTS="-Xms512m -Xmx1024m -XX:+UseG1GC -Dfile.encoding=UTF-8" # 启动 Tomcat /path/to/tomcat/bin/startup.sh ...
扫描仪未正确扫描UTF-8字符是指在使用Java编程语言开发的应用程序中,扫描仪(Scanner)对象无法正确地扫描和处理UTF-8编码的字符。 UTF-8是一种通用的字符编码标准,它可以表示世界上几乎所有的字符,包括各种语言的文字、符号和表情等。在处理文本数据时,特别是涉及多语言环境或者特殊字符的情况下,使用UTF-8编码非常重要...
在Azure 入口網站中,於 Web 應用程式的 [應用程式設定]下,建立名為JAVA_OPTS且值為-Dfile.encoding=UTF-8的新應用程式設定。 或者,您可以使用 App Service Maven 外掛程式來設定應用程式設定。 在外掛程式設定中新增設定名稱和值標籤: XML <appSettings><property><name>JAVA_OPTS</name><value>-Dfile.encoding...
在Azure 入口網站中,於 Web 應用程式的 [應用程式設定]下,建立名為JAVA_OPTS且值為-Dfile.encoding=UTF-8的新應用程式設定。 或者,您可以使用 App Service Maven 外掛程式來設定應用程式設定。 在外掛程式設定中新增設定名稱和值標籤: XML <appSettings><property><name>JAVA_OPTS</name><value>-Dfile.encoding...
Current Behavior If the sun.jnu.encoding System property is not set to UTF-8, there might be problems when uploading files to the application, specially if they contain special characters that should be natively supported by most OS. In ...
In the Azure portal, underApplication Settingsfor the web app, create a new app setting namedJAVA_OPTSwith value-Dfile.encoding=UTF-8. Alternatively, you can configure the app setting using the App Service Maven plugin. Add the setting name and value tags in the plugin configuration: ...